Raspberrytartcard


Stamp Set:  Flower Fancy


Ink:  Basic Black Classic Ink, Kiwi Kiss


Paper:  Whisper White, Kiwi Kiss, Real Red, Rose Red, Raspberry Tart DSP


Accessories:  Horizontal Slot punch, Stamp-a-ma-jig, Blender Pen, Rose Red Marker, Kiwi Kiss striped grosgrain ribbon, stampin' dimensionals


Enjoycard 


Stamp Set:  Enjoy Every Moment


Ink:  Chocolate Chip, Baja Breeze


Paper:  Baja Breeze, Chocolate Chip, Whisper White, Chocolate Chip Patterns DSP


Accessories:  3/4" circle punch, Ice rhinestone brad, Baja Breeze striped grosgrain ribbon, stampin' dimensionals


Lovebird card 


Stamp Sets:  Love You Much, Holidays & Wishes


Ink:  Chocolate Chip, Pink Pirouette, Whisper White Craft


Paper:  Pink Pirouette, Close to Cocoa, Whisper White, Candy Lane DSP


Accessories:  Scallop edge punch, Pink Pirouette striped grosgrain, Blender Pen, Iridescent Ice embossing powder, heat tool, On Board Essentials

By Sunday, the stamp shack was a tiny bit warmer than it was Friday night, but my class attendees thought our scrapbook page project was very fitting.  I designed these pages using non-traditional winter colors and everyone just loved the way they turned out.  You can click on the image to get a closer view.


Scrap0109 


The "brrr" was stamped in Whisper White ink with the Big Deal Alphabet and the letters were punched out with the 1-3/4" and 1-1/4" circle punches.  After the ink dried, we traced the outline of the letters with a white gel pen to give them a frosty look.


Check out faux icicles!  These were created by squeezing crystal effects onto waxed paper, sprinkling with dazzling diamonds, and then allowing sufficient time to dry.  Once the icicles are dry, you simply peel them off of the wax paper and adhere them to any project with mini glue dots.


The patterned paper is called Frosty Days.....sorry! It's now retired along with the cute little felt snowflake.  The snowman images are from the Mr. Twigster and Big on Christmas stamp sets.

  Here is the layout that my scrapbook clubs created this month.  It features many Big Shot elements including Snowflake #2, Snowflakes set #2 sizzlits set, and the swirly and Join in the Cheer decorative strips.  We used tone on tone stamping with the Scandinavian Season stamp set to create texture on the pages.  The colors are Kiwi Kiss, Real Red, Baja Breeze, and is accented with Whisper White.
